This concluding section gathers the document’s themes into what the authors call a new covenant for a protected republic — a statement of shared principles meant to summarize the doctrine and invite commitment to it.
From doctrine to covenant
The choice of the word covenant signals the authors’ intent: a shared, voluntary commitment rather than a top-down program. The covenant’s preamble, as the document states it, reads: “We affirm a renewed covenant for a protected republic, and commit to.” The principles offered are:
- Place the safety of children at the center of public life.
- Strengthen families as the foundation of community.
- Defend truth, discernment, and open inquiry.
- Serve our neighbors and communities directly.
- Remain vigilant sentinels, not passive spectators.
- Pursue cultural and spiritual renewal.

How the conclusion frames the whole
Each principle echoes an earlier section, so the conclusion functions as a summary in the form of commitments. The authors end on a constructive, participatory note — vigilance as engaged citizenship rather than fear. This edition presents the covenant as the authors articulate it, for reflection.
